Quote:
Originally Posted by Joszer View Post
I recommend getting some street tires. The stock Goodyear's have insanely stiff sidewalls and transmit so much vibration into the cabin. I ended up getting different tires and it helped the ride immensely. Granted I burned up my Goodyear's in three trackdays so I had an excuse to try a new tire on the factory wheels.
I will probably do this -- Save my Goodyears for the track. Thank you!

Would you consider reducing the spring rate by some percentage all around for a more compliant ride, but still significantly stiffer rates than the FE4? They are standard springs (ie. inexpensive), but may need to dial it in to get what you're looking for.
